An exciting opportunity has arisen for a passionate and self-motivated Caseworker to join our 3 Ships programme within our Lifestyle and Work team specifically working on Supported Internships. .

The 3 Ships are Mencap’s education based programmes for supporting people with a learning disability to move closer to the job market and gain employment. The 3 Ships are Supported Internships, Traineeships and Apprenticeships

To see what we do click Here 

The Caseworker role is central to the delivery of these programmes; supporting a caseload of learners, and giving end to end individualised support. As such the Caseworker – 3 Ships role will need to be able to work collaboratively with Tutors and employers to support individuals to complete all elements of the programme in line with requirements. 

The successful candidate will be accountable for learner progression in the workplace. You will deliver support in various ways; 1-1 job training, working with learners to develop employability skills and embed English and Maths in delivery. There will be elements of pastoral support

Mencap is the voice of learning disability. Everything we do is about valuing and supporting people with a learning disability, and their families and carers.

We work in partnership with people with a learning disability, and all our services support people to live life as they choose.

Our work includes:

providing high-quality, flexible services that allow people to live as independently as possible in a place they choose
providing advice through our helplines and websites
campaigning for the changes that people with a learning disability want.

We are an individual membership organisation, with a local network of more than 500 affiliated groups. Our work is shaped by what our members tell us about their needs and wishes
